Fall Activities:
Corn Maze:
The Corn Maze at Aw Shucks is never haunted but always lots of fun at night with a flashlight! With a new design each year, the maze at Aw Shucks is our most popular attraction. The maze is never overwhelming and even young kids do well. Most visitors take 25 minutes to emerge from the corn! Be sure to bring a flashlight for the maze at NIGHT!
Pumpkin Market:
Our marketplace offers a variety of seasonal produce, local products, and lots of pumpkins, gourds, Indian Corn, and more.

Kid’s Play Area includes Fort Shucks, Kiddie Corral, Corn Hole, Tree House, Giant Chair, Hay Trail, Football Toss, Horseshoes, Slide, Tree Swing, Grain Bin Slide and Tumble Weed Roll.
Additional Activities:
Target shooting for kids
Fossil Mining - Includes take home bag of all the ocean fossils found; Saturday and Sunday daylight hours only
Spooky Stories and S’mores:
Listen to 3 chilling tales of local lore told by a storyteller around a bonfire while enjoying s’mores! (a 30 minute experience). Friday and Saturday nights in October. The stories told are frightening but appropriate for children.
